Summary
WHO is seeking for a qualified, eligible and competent company to Conduct the 2026 Oversight Review of the RAI Regional Malaria Grant in the Greater Mekong Subregion (GMS). The Regional Artemisinin-resistance Initiative (RAI) is a Global Fund-supported malaria elimination program covering five countries in the Greater Mekong Subregion (GMS) of Cambodia, Lao PDR, Myanmar, Thailand, and Viet Nam. The Regional Steering Committee (RSC) was established in 2013 to provide strategic guidance and oversight for the RAI, working with the Country Coordinating Mechanisms (CCMs). The RSC Secretariat is administratively hosted in WHO Cambodia. The RSC is seeking a supplier to support its oversight role in 2026 through the delivery of an Oversight Report informed by desk review, data analysis, key informant interviews, and field visits. These Terms of Reference outline the requirements and expectations. The review must align with Global Fund guidance on grant oversight, focusing on the “vital signs” of grant performance – key financial, programmatic, and management aspects of the grant and their contribution to regional and national health responses. This will leverage day-to-day grant monitoring (the responsibility of the Principal Recipient) for high-level verification that the grant is performing according to agreed plans and targets. The oversight function should support implementers, particularly the Principal Recipient (PR), in identifying and resolving critical implementation bottlenecks, and ensure that resources are used efficiently and effectively to achieve the grant’s objectives.
